Pipalai Census 2011: Key Statistics and Insights

As per the 2011 Census, Pipalai Village has a population of 1.38 k (1,376) with 687 (687) males and 689 (689) females.The sex ratio in Pipalai is 1003, indicating an above-average ratio compared to the national average of 943 .

Child Population (Age group 0-6 years) of Pipalai Village is 230 (230) which is 16.72% of Pipalai Village overall population, Child sex Ratio of Pipalai Village is 1036 females for every 1000 males.

Note : In the 2011 Census, Pipalai village is listed as part of the Gogaon Subdistrict (Tahsil) of the Khargone (West Nimar) District in the state of MADHYA PRADESH in INDIA.

Pipalai Literacy Rate

Pipalai Village has a literacy rate of 45.72% which is lower than national average of 72.98%, The Male literacy rate of Pipalai Village is 56.1 lower than national average of 80.88%, The Female literacy rate of Pipalai Village is 35.31 lower than national average of 64.63%.

Pipalai Scheduled Castes (SC) Population

Scheduled Castes(SC) Population in Pipalai Village is 13 (13) with 8 (8) males and 5 (5) females, which is 0.94% of Pipalai Village overall population. The Sex Ratio among Scheduled Caste is 625 females for every 1000 males.

Pipalai Scheduled Tribes (ST) Population

Scheduled Tribes(ST) Population in Pipalai Village is 831 (831) with 401 (401) males and 430 (430) females, which is 60.39% of Pipalai Village overall population. The Sex Ratio among Scheduled Tribes is 1073 females for every 1000 males.

Pipalai Workforce (Worker Profile) Overview

In Pipalai Village, there are about 780 (780) workers, making up nearly 56.69% of the Pipalai Village total population. Out of these, around 407 (407) are male workers, and about 373 (373) are female workers.
